2010-10-19 13 views
6

क्या एक गिट रेपो में इतिहास संस्करणों (सादा diff के बजाए) ब्राउज़ करने का कोई तरीका है? मैं कुछ ऐसा देख रहा हूं जो आप कछुआ एसवीएन लॉग/डिफ ब्राउज़र से अपेक्षा करेंगे लेकिन यूबंटू के लिए। मैं सीधे संस्करणों के साथ पूरी फ़ाइल को नहीं देखना चाहता, बल्कि पिछले संस्करणगिट फ़ाइल इतिहास ब्राउज़िंग

उत्तर

3

gitg रिपॉजिटरीज़ के माध्यम से उपलब्ध है, जो इसके मूल संदर्भ में संस्करण के साथ पूरी फ़ाइल को देखना चाहता है। अन्य गिट विज़ुअलाइज़र हैं लेकिन मुझे उनके बारे में पता नहीं है।

गिट के लिए शाखा में प्रतिबद्धता का चयन करें, और फिर 'पेड़' टैब ('विवरण' के बगल में, जो अंतर दिखाता है) चुनें।

+0

बहुत उपयोगी लग रहा है, धन्यवाद – lurscher

0

कोएन के साथ पालन करने के लिए, वहाँ भी gitk है, यह भी git-gui है, जो "आधिकारिक" जीयूआई Git ब्राउज़र है के रूप में जाना है, और एक आधार प्रति प्रतिबद्ध पर डिफ पता चलता है, और एक पेड़ में करता है, साथ ही qgit , जो काफी समान है, लेकिन एक क्यूटी इंटरफ़ेस के साथ।

gitk लॉन्च करने के लिए, बस gitk ~/path/to/my/AWESOMEPROJECTOFAWESOME टाइप करें और ब्राउज़ करें!

आपको git इंस्टॉल करने के तरीके के आधार पर sudo apt-get install gitk हो सकता है।

+0

वह विंडोज़ दुनिया से सबसे अधिक संभावना से आ रहा है और इसलिए gitk डिफ़ॉल्ट रूप से msysgit के साथ स्थापित किया गया है। –

+0

आपको गिट के साथ साइड-बाय-साइड diff –

+0

गिटक आपको किसी भी प्रतिबद्धता में दिखाई देने वाले संदर्भ की रेखाओं को समायोजित करने और किसी भी प्रतिबद्धता में मूल और नए संस्करणों के बीच फ़्लिप करने की अनुमति देता है। नौकरी के लिए बस एक और उपकरण। – sleepynate

1

कछुआ गिट है। मैं कछुए एसवीएन के साथ जितना मैंने किया उतना क्लोनिंग करने की सलाह नहीं दूंगा।

0

पिछले कुछ महीनों से मैं gitup का उपयोग कर रहा हूं, और कुछ ग्राफिकल क्विर्क से अलग, यह काम करने में काफी खुशी हुई है।

संबंधित मुद्दे